Recessive
A genetic trait that is expressed only when two copies of the gene are present, not seen when a dominant gene is present.
Phenotypic Ratio
The proportion of different phenotypes observed in the offspring of a particular genetic cross.
Guinea Pigs
Small rodents often used as pets or in research as model organisms for biological studies.
Heterozygous
A genetic condition where an individual has two different alleles of a gene, one inherited from each parent, leading to variation in genetic expression.
